2014 Reprint of 1956 Edition. Exact facsimile of the original edition, not reproduced with Optical Recognition Software. Myrtle Page Fillmore (August 6, 1845 - October 6, 1931) was co-founder of Unity, a church within the New Thought movement, along with her husband Charles Fillmore. Prior to that time, she worked as a schoolteacher. "How to Let God Help You" is a spiritual classic that continues to speak to today's readers. The book is composed of selected portions of Myrtle Fillmore's most inspired writings, published articles, and lectures. Mrs. Fillmore's ideas spring from her realizations of Truth: God is always available to help with your every need, and through development and righteous use of your God-given abilities, you will express your unlimited divine potential as a child of God. There are practical suggestions on how to best align yourself with the greater truth.
